Factors Affecting Cost
- Area Size: Larger areas will require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Type of Cement: Different types of cement, such as standard, high-strength, or decorative, come with varying price points.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Bellingham, WA can vary, affecting the total installation cost.
- Preparation Work: Any necessary groundwork, such as leveling or removing old flooring, can add to the expense.
- Finishing Options: Polished, stained, or stamped finishes will increase the cost compared to a basic cement floor.
- Location Accessibility: Difficult-to-access areas may incur additional charges due to the complexity of the installation process.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task Description |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Basic Cement Floor Installation (per sq. ft.) | $5 - $8 |
High-Strength Cement (per sq. ft.) | $7 - $10 |
Decorative Cement (per sq. ft.) | $10 - $15 |
Ground Preparation (per hour) | $50 - $75 |
Polished Finish (per sq. ft.) | $3 - $5 |
Stained Finish (per sq. ft.) | $4 - $6 |
Stamped Finish (per sq. ft.) | $8 - $12 |
Permit and Inspection Fees | $100 - $300 |
